Advanced Practice Provider- Orthopedics Urgent Care - Part Time

JOB PURPOSE:

Performs a variety of patient care activities in accordance with established standards and practice. Emphasizes health promotion as well as acute and chronic disease management. Works in conjunction with physicians to provide medical services to patients; collects and documents data, conducts diagnostic and therapeutic procedures, orders and schedules laboratory studies and professional consultations and provides direct patient care services, including physical exams, diagnoses and treatment of patients. 

This position is in an urgent care setting and not standard business hours (nights and weekend).

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:

  1. Performs diagnostic and therapeutic procedures to assist in diagnosing medical and surgical problems and prescribing necessary treatment and services for quality patient care. Reviews normal and abnormal diagnostic tests and takes appropriate action according to the individuals scope of practice. Participates in research by serving as a Primary Investigator or Sub- Investigator in clinical trials and registries.
  2. Takes patient histories, conducts physical examinations, and records the date in the patients record; writes progress notes; prepares patient workups and summaries noting pertinent positive and negative findings; obtains psycho social history relevant to patient care, and assumes responsibility for developing therapeutic relationships with patients.
  3. Orders and interprets laboratory studies and diagnostic procedures; explains necessity, preparation, nature and anticipated effects of scheduled diagnostic and therapeutic procedures to the patient. Obtains written patient consents and communicates with experts and communicates with experts as needed.
  4. Carries out therapeutic procedures such as cast application and removal, wound suturing and dressing changes; monitors progress of patients, report progress to supervising physician, and maintains record of each patients progress, consulting with supervising physician when patients progress does not meet anticipated and/or predetermined criteria.
  5. Makes diagnoses and formulates a treatment plan for patients. Performs patient education on their disease state, as well as healthy living recommendations. Will perform follow up exams after procedures, hospitalizations, surgeries, etc.
  6. Provides clinical expertise and serves as a resource for office clinical staff in physicians absence.

Qualifications - External

REQUIREMENTS

Qualified candidates will have at least 1-2 years of experience working as a Physician Assistant or Nurse Practitioner. At least 1-2 years working in an orthopedic medical setting preferred but not required.

Masters, Bachelors Degree from an Accredited PA program and National Board Certification

--or--

 Licensed as a Nurse and approved to practice as a NP by State of Georgia with National Certification

 

ADDITIONAL QUALIFICATIONS:

CPR/ACLS
